Why Post-Construction Cleaning Is Non-Negotiable
After the last nail is driven and the last piece of trim is installed, your website isn't finish up until it's been cleaned up completely. Construction dirt can stick around on surfaces, in vents, and across floorings, posturing carcinogen for staff members and owners. Particles like loose screws, glass shards, and splintered wood can create accidents or injuries. Beyond safety and security, the look of a finished site directly affects its discussion and expert reputation. Also a wonderfully created space can feel incomplete if it's dirty, cluttered, or improperly maintained.
Moreover, many cities require post-construction cleansing as part of building ordinance conformity. Whether you're preparing for a final examination or turn over to a customer, a correctly cleaned website is frequently important for obtaining tenancy licenses or closing out the project officially. In short, working with a post-construction cleansing crew is not an afterthought-- it's an important part of the develop process.
What Commercial Clean-Up Services In Fact Do
A trustworthy business clean-up company does not simply move and vacuum. These professionals offer specialized solutions created specifically for building settings. They comprehend the intricacies of different structure products, the risks of building particles, and the degree of information required to make a space absolutely move-in prepared.
Services commonly include debris elimination, dusting of straight and vertical surfaces, deep flooring cleansing, home window washing, tarnish elimination, and thorough sanitization of kitchen areas, bathrooms, and cooling and heating vents. In some cases, services may even include outside stress cleaning, driveway or pathway clean-up, and garbage disposal according to local regulations. The objective is to transform a messy, chaotic construction website into a sleek, welcoming room.

What to Search for in an Industrial Clean-Up Companion
Experience in post-construction cleaning is just one of one of the most important things to try to find when employing an industrial clean-up service. Unlike basic janitorial solutions, construction cleanup requires attention to detail, familiarity with commercial materials, and an understanding of safety and security hazards that come with debris and remaining products. Ask how many comparable projects the business has completed and whether they've worked in your particular market-- be it industrial office complex, commercial centers, retail, or property advancements.
Licensing and insurance coverage are non-negotiable. An expert cleaning company ought to carry liability insurance coverage, workers' compensation, and any type of required regional licenses. This protects both you and your project in case of accidents or damage throughout the cleansing process.
You ought to likewise evaluate just how the firm personnels and trains its workers. Are staff member OSHA-certified? Do they go through background checks or drug testing? Do they receive specialized training in construction website safety and security, dirt administration, and equipment handling? A firm that invests in its personnel is most likely to supply regular, high-grade outcomes.
Availability and reliability are also crucial. Building and construction timelines are tight, and your cleanup crew requires to be ready when you are. Ask whether the firm uses versatile scheduling, weekend schedule, or emergency services. A missed out on cleaning appointment can delay your last walkthrough or move-in routine, which costs money and time.
The Significance of Clear Estimates and Range of Work
Never ever consent to deal with a cleaning firm without a comprehensive, written price quote. This must include a failure of services provided, labor and equipment prices, materials made use of, and the estimated time needed to complete the task. Vague rates frequently brings about amaze costs or incomplete job. A specialist service will certainly be transparent initially, walking you with the extent of work and establishing assumptions before authorizing an agreement.
Be sure to clear up just how billing functions too. Some services charge by the hour, while others use flat rates or fee by square video. Confirm whether they consist of waste disposal charges, cleaning materials, or added crew charges in their quote.

The Multi-Phase Cleanup Process
Post-construction cleaning commonly occurs in several stages, specifically for bigger tasks. The initial stage is referred to as the harsh clean. This happens when the significant building and construction work is completed yet prior to the final setups and finishes. The staff eliminates big debris, scraps, and remaining products while performing fundamental dirt control and surface cleaning.
Following is the final tidy, which happens after all components, closets, and floor covering are installed. This phase includes comprehensive cleansing of all surfaces, polishing of floors, washing of windows, and removal of any remaining dust or paint overspray. The goal is to make the space look brand new and presentable.
Some companies also provide a third phase: the touch-up clean. This happens right before handover to the customer or tenancy and concentrates on final outlining, like wiping fingerprints off glass and eliminating smudges or dust that resolved after the last clean.
